According to ancc, the requirements for the psychiatric mental health nursing rnbc credential include an rn license, 2 years of practice as a fulltime registered nurse, 2,000 hours minimum of clinical practice in psychiatric mental health nursing within 3 years, and 30 hours of continuing education in psychiatric mental health nursing within.

The first published study examining the mental health of nursing and medical staff based in wuhan in the wake of the pandemic found that, of the 994 staff studied, 37% had experienced subthreshold mental health incidents, 34% had mild disturbances, 22% had moderate issues and 6% had severe disturbances.
